In 1971, the American Academy of Orthopaedic Surgeons (AAOS) published the first edition of Emergency Care and Transportation of the Sick and Injured and created the backbone of EMS education. Now, the Tenth Edition of this gold standard training program raises the bar even higher with its world-class content and instructional resources that meet the diverse needs of today's educators and students.Based on the new National EMS Education Standards, the Tenth Edition offers complete coverage of every competency statement with clarity and precision in a concise format that ensures student comprehension and encourages critical thinking. The experienced author team and AAOS medical editors have transformed the Education Standards into a training program that reflects current trends in prehospital medicine and best practices. First published in 1869, A Treatise on the Transport of Sick and Wounded Troops is a seminal work on the logistics of military medical care. Written by T. Longmore, a prominent British surgeon, the book provides detailed guidance on all aspects of transporting sick and wounded soldiers, including the organization of medical personnel, the design of transport vehicles, and the planning of evacuation routes. A must-read for anyone interested in the history of military medicine.
